Definitions:

Federal Unemployment Compensation Tax

A federal tax imposed on employers to fund state workforce agencies and unemployment insurance.

Payrolls Tax

Payrolls Tax is a tax imposed on employers based on the salary and wages paid to employees, which can encompass federal, state, and local taxes.

Marital Status

A legal term that denotes whether a person is married, single, divorced, widowed, or separated.

Withholding Allowances

Exemptions claimed by an individual on a W-4 form to reduce the amount of income tax withheld from their paycheck.
